Brave Kirsty takes on skydive for CHSW

Kirsty Bale is preparing to take on a skydive for Children's Hospice South West

Children’s Hospice South West (CHSW) is looking for brave individuals to join them for a thrilling skydive experience on Saturday 23rd March at Dunkswell Airfield in Honiton.

Amanda Gallagher, Corporate Partnerships Fundraiser at CHSW said, “Sign up for this once in a lifetime adventure and give yourself some unforgettable memories while raising vital funds for CHSW at the same time. If you are up for the challenge but can’t make the date then we have other dates through the year, please get in touch and share this with any adrenaline seekers!”

One such thrill-seeker is Kirtsy Bale, co-owner of Bristol-based company, The IT Storeroom. Kirsty has chosen to raise funds for CHSW for a very special reason. She says, “This charity holds a very special place in my heart and my passion to help them comes from a very personal place. Many years ago, I was preparing to become a mother for the first time. Unfortunately, my son Kyle was diagnosed with Cystic Hygroma and lost his fight for life before we had chance to meet one another.

“If Kyle would have made it through the pregnancy, his diagnosis was one that would have been life-limiting, and CHSW would have been a place that we would had been assigned for the duration of his life."

 “I have decided to take on a huge challenge to help support this charity which means a great deal to me. I am terrified of heights, and flying, yet I will be falling through the sky at 15,000 feet in a tandem skydive to show my commitment to them and help raise vital funds for the children and their families that attend the hospice.”
